1

Roof Replacement: Specialist Providers for a Durable Roof

News Discuss 
Comprehensive Guide to Roof Covering Substitute: Recognizing Choices, Prices, and Best Practices for Your Home Navigating the intricacies of roof covering substitute can be a daunting task for homeowners, provided the myriad of materials, prices, and installment techniques offered. From choosing the suitable roofing product that lines up with both https://roofingprofessional72693.ziblogs.com/29679102/new-roof-installment-high-quality-roofing-solutions-for-your-home

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story